Wood Ramp Service in Wilmington, NC
Wood ramp services involve the design, construction, and installation of accessible ramps to improve entryways and mobility around residential properties. These projects typically include building ramps for homes with steps, uneven terrain, or other accessibility challenges, ensuring safe and convenient access for individuals with mobility needs, elderly residents, or those recovering from injury. Property owners often seek guidance on appropriate ramp dimensions, materials, and placement to match the specific layout of their property and meet accessibility requirements.
Before requesting wood ramp services,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including the size and length of the ramp, the level of customization needed, and how the installation will integrate with existing structures. It’s also helpful to consider any local building codes or permits that may apply, as well as the durability and maintenance of wood materials in the local climate.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the final result provides safe, functional, and visually suitable access for the property.

Wood Ramp Service Questions
What types of wood are used for ramps? Common woods for ramps include pressure-treated pine, cedar, and composite materials, chosen for durability and weather resistance.
Can wood ramps be customized for different property types? Yes, wood ramps can be designed to fit various property layouts, including residential entrances, decks, and commercial access points.
What maintenance is needed for wood ramps? Regular sealing or staining helps protect wood from moisture and extends the lifespan of the ramp.
Are wood ramps suitable for wheelchair access? Wood ramps can be built to meet accessibility standards, providing a safe and stable surface for wheelchairs and mobility devices.
